more Of all the books written about Drizzt, this is the most useless. Absolutely nothing happens. Drizzt is convinced all of his friends are dead and just wanders around killing orcs. I kept reading it thinking "Just go to Mithril Hall!" Had he done that, he could have found out sooner his friends weren't dead, they would've stopped wondering if Drizzt was dead (because that's alllll that happens), and we could've skipped right to the last chapter of "The Two Swords". Everything in between is irrelevant, and boring.
